Cybersecurity: Protecting the Digital World

As businesses, governments, educational institutions, and individuals continue adopting digital technologies, protecting sensitive information has become more important than ever before. Every online transaction, digital communication, and cloud-based service relies on secure systems that defend against cyber threats. This growing need for digital protection has made Cybersecurity one of the fastest-growing academic fields in the USA in 2026.

Cybersecurity focuses on safeguarding computer systems, networks, applications, and digital information from unauthorized access, cyberattacks, and data breaches. Professionals working in this field help organizations strengthen digital infrastructure while ensuring the confidentiality, integrity, and availability of critical information.

Why Cybersecurity Is One of the Most In-Demand Courses in 2026

The increasing reliance on digital platforms has significantly expanded the need for cybersecurity professionals. Organizations now store large volumes of valuable information online, making digital security an essential business priority rather than a technical option.

At the same time, the growing number of cyberattacks and data breaches has highlighted the importance of trained specialists capable of identifying vulnerabilities before they become major security risks. As digital transformation continues across industries, cybersecurity remains central to protecting organizational operations and maintaining public trust.

Students choosing cybersecurity gain expertise in an area that continues to evolve alongside technological advancement, making continuous learning an exciting part of the profession.

Career Opportunities in Cybersecurity

Cybersecurity graduates may pursue careers as Cybersecurity Analysts, Ethical Hackers, or Network Security Engineers. These professionals monitor systems, detect security threats, strengthen network defenses, and develop strategies that protect organizations from cyber risks.

Since virtually every industry relies on digital infrastructure, cybersecurity professionals can contribute to organizations across finance, healthcare, retail, education, technology, and many other sectors.

Health Informatics: Transforming Healthcare Through Technology

Healthcare has undergone remarkable technological changes over the past few years, creating new opportunities for professionals who can bridge the gap between medicine and information technology.

As healthcare systems continue adopting digital solutions, Health Informatics has emerged as one of the most promising courses to study in the USA in 2026. This interdisciplinary field combines healthcare knowledge with information technology to improve patient care, streamline healthcare operations, and support better clinical decision-making.

Health informatics focuses on collecting, organizing, managing, and analyzing healthcare information using advanced digital systems. Rather than replacing healthcare professionals, technology supports them by improving access to patient information, reducing administrative challenges, and enhancing communication across healthcare services.

As hospitals and medical organizations continue embracing digital transformation, professionals with expertise in health informatics are becoming increasingly valuable.

Why Health Informatics Is One of the Best Courses to Study in the USA in 2026

The healthcare industry continues to rely more heavily on technology to improve efficiency and patient outcomes. One of the biggest developments has been the widespread adoption of electronic health records, which allow healthcare providers to access accurate patient information more efficiently. These digital systems improve coordination among medical professionals while reducing the reliance on paper-based records.

Another major factor driving the popularity of health informatics is the rapid growth of telemedicine. Digital healthcare services have expanded significantly, allowing patients and healthcare providers to communicate through technology while improving access to medical care. The increasing use of virtual healthcare services has created strong demand for professionals who understand both healthcare systems and digital technologies.

The COVID-19 pandemic also accelerated the adoption of digital healthcare solutions, demonstrating how technology can support healthcare delivery during challenging circumstances. As healthcare organizations continue investing in digital innovation, graduates with expertise in health informatics are expected to remain in high demand.

Career Opportunities After Studying Health Informatics

Health informatics graduates can pursue rewarding careers that combine healthcare knowledge with technological expertise. Some of the leading career opportunities include Health Data Analyst, Medical Informatics Specialist, and Telemedicine Consultant.

These professionals work to improve healthcare systems by managing medical data, supporting healthcare technology implementation, and helping organizations use digital tools to enhance patient care. Their work contributes to better healthcare efficiency while supporting informed decision-making across medical institutions.

Blockchain Technology: Powering Secure and Transparent Digital Transactions

As digital transformation continues to reshape industries, the demand for technologies that offer security, transparency, and efficiency has grown significantly. One innovation that has gained widespread attention is Blockchain Technology.

Although blockchain first became widely recognized through cryptocurrency, its applications now extend far beyond digital currencies. Today, organizations across multiple sectors are exploring blockchain to improve the way transactions and information are recorded and managed. This growing adoption has made Blockchain Technology one of the top trending courses to study in the USA in 2026.

Blockchain is a decentralized system that records transactions securely across multiple networks. Unlike traditional systems that rely on a single central authority, blockchain stores information in a way that promotes transparency while reducing the risk of unauthorized modifications. This capability makes blockchain valuable for industries that require secure data management and reliable transaction records.

As businesses continue searching for innovative ways to improve operational efficiency and strengthen trust in digital transactions, professionals with blockchain expertise are becoming increasingly important.

One of the primary reasons blockchain continues gaining popularity is its ability to provide secure and transparent methods for recording transactions. Organizations are increasingly recognizing its potential to improve accountability while enhancing data security across various operations.

Blockchain is expected to transform industries such as banking, supply chain management, and healthcare by offering a secure and decentralized way to manage transactions. These capabilities make blockchain an attractive solution for organizations seeking greater transparency and efficiency.

Another factor driving demand is the growing popularity of cryptocurrencies. As interest in digital currencies continues to expand, so does the need for professionals who understand blockchain development and implementation. This combination of technological innovation and increasing industry adoption positions blockchain as one of the most promising areas of study for students planning future-focused careers.

Career Opportunities After Studying Blockchain Technology

Students specializing in Blockchain Technology can pursue a variety of specialized career paths. The career opportunities provided include Blockchain Developer, Blockchain Consultant, and Blockchain Architect.

These professionals contribute to designing blockchain-based systems, developing secure digital solutions, and helping organizations implement blockchain technologies across different business functions. Their expertise supports innovation while improving the security and transparency of digital operations.

Artificial Intelligence Ethics: Ensuring Responsible Innovation

Artificial Intelligence continues transforming industries by improving decision-making, automating processes, and supporting technological innovation. However, as AI becomes increasingly integrated into everyday life, important ethical questions have emerged regarding how these technologies should be developed and used. Addressing these challenges has given rise to Artificial Intelligence Ethics, making it one of the most relevant and emerging courses to study in the USA in 2026.

AI Ethics examines the moral, social, and ethical implications associated with artificial intelligence technologies. Rather than focusing solely on technical development, this field explores how AI affects privacy, fairness, accountability, and decision-making. It encourages responsible innovation while helping organizations understand the broader impact of intelligent systems on society.

As AI continues expanding into critical sectors, ethical considerations are becoming an essential component of technological progress.

Why AI Ethics Is Becoming Increasingly Important in 2026

Artificial intelligence is being integrated into important sectors such as healthcare, criminal justice, and finance. While these advancements create valuable opportunities, they also raise significant ethical concerns regarding privacy, transparency, and responsible decision-making.

As organizations continue adopting AI-powered solutions, there is growing recognition that technology should be developed and implemented responsibly. Professionals with expertise in AI Ethics help organizations evaluate ethical considerations while supporting policies and practices that encourage responsible use of artificial intelligence.

This growing focus on ethical innovation has increased demand for graduates who understand both AI technologies and the societal responsibilities that accompany them.

Career Opportunities in Artificial Intelligence Ethics

Students specializing in AI Ethics can pursue careers such as AI Ethics Consultant, AI Policy Analyst, and AI Researcher.

These professionals help organizations develop responsible AI practices, evaluate ethical challenges, contribute to policy development, and support research that encourages trustworthy artificial intelligence systems.

As ethical governance becomes increasingly important, professionals in this field are expected to play an essential role in shaping the future of AI.
